Senator Adams Oshiomhole, representing Edo North, has stated that the “excessive printing of money” by the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) under the administration of former President Muhammadu Buhari, through the Ways and Means policy, was responsible for the naira’s collapse.
Speaking at a Progressives Governors Forum’s meeting in Benin City on Saturday, Oshiomhole blamed the policy for the eventual collapse of the Nigerian currency against the US dollar.
The Ways and Means provision allows the Federal Government to borrow from the CBN for emergency funding.

“We are coming from a country that was almost like Zimbabwe or Idi Amin’s Uganda where he asked the Central Bank governor ‘go and print more money for us to share to the people’. And the governor said, ‘if we print more money, Uganda currency will be like a sheet of paper’.
“This is what the immediate past CBN governor was doing. In the Senate, we have the record that they printed over ₦31 trillion which they called Ways and Means. You know when the government wants to deceive people they use jargon.
“They called it Ways and Means but I can tell you what it means: it means a situation in which the government prints banknotes, not based on what we have earned or any resources, just print banknotes to go and share to the people to meet their money illusion. It is the result of that excessive printing of banknotes that led to the collapse of the naira,” Oshiomhole said.
The former Edo State governor further stated that “to understand the root cause of the present cost of living and the exchange rate regime, you must trace it and locate it in terms of the excessive amount of banknotes through so-called Ways and Means which the past government created and which this government has eliminated”.
He further claimed that Nigeria was “borrowing everyday the way fish drink water,” and that it has become the responsibility of President Bola Tinubu to repay those loans to secure the nation’s sovereignty.
In 2024, the Senate established an ad-hoc committee to investigate the CBN’s Ways and Means policy and the Anchor Borrowers Programme.
